Ingredients:
- 1 cup of butter
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 and 1/2 cups of white sugar
- 1 cup of pitted chopped dates
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 2 eggs well beaten
- 2 tablespoons of milk
- 4 cups of crispy rice cereal (otherwise known as Rice Crispies)
- about 3 cups of coconut for rolling
- 1 cup of chopped nuts (optional)
Cook the butter, sugar and dates over a low heat until pasty, about 10-15 minutes. Remove from the heat. Add the vanilla, eggs and milk and mix well. Return to a low heat and cook for 2 minutes. Cool briefly and then add the cereal and nuts. After the mixture has cooled, form one inch balls and roll in coconut. Store in an airtight container.
